Expert Review

Starting a career at Spectrum as a Customer Support Representative can be a great first step for those passionate about helping others. The role focuses on customer interaction, requiring strong communication skills. Training is provided, helping new hires acclimate to the company culture and job expectations.

Spectrum offers opportunities for advancement, ppealing for long-term career growth.

The position is located in Rochester with no remote work options, which may deter some candidates. The lack of salary transparency can also be a drawback, as potential applicants might not have a clear expectation of compensation. Customer service roles often involve stress from addressing customer complaints; thus, resilience is key.
